Anthony Booth is a long distance lorry driver who falls foul of a gang of hijackers who rob him not only of his cargo (£12,000 worth of Scotch), but of his truck too. The police don't really appear to be of much help, so he sets off to solve this mystery himself. The story is quite straightforward, and the laddish Booth gives a solid performance in this cat-and-mouse thriller with a good cast of Patrick Cargill, Ronald Hines and Jacqueline Ellis to take up the slack. It's got quite a jazzy soundtrack, and at just over the hour won't challenge your grey cells too much.
